The Systematic Commodities Trading team is responsible for developing and researching best in class quantitative solutions across all products and derivatives traded within the Global Commodity Group. The team covers alpha generative solutions and liquidity provision to better serve our clients and partnership teams.
As a Vice President in the Cross Asset Commodities Trading team, you will research and implement solutions spanning energy, metals, and agricultural markets. You are expected to have a deep understanding of the relevant infrastructure and industry sectors across these asset classes. Collaborating with partners in banking, sales, trading, risk, and research, you will deliver comprehensive client coverage, offering market insights and transaction ideas that align with our clients risk management, hedging, or commodity financing goals.
